Job description

Eagle Mine, LLC is seeking a Human Resources Specialist to deliver HR transactional and administrative support on-site in Michigamme, MI. The role supports frontline managers with HR process execution, HRIS navigation, and manual workflows to help ensure critical positions are filled efficiently. The Specialist will also contribute to onboarding, compliance, and internal training efforts.

Key Responsibilities
  • Recruit, interview, and facilitate hiring for open positions, partnering with departmental managers to understand the skills and competencies needed.
  • Conduct background checks and employee eligibility verifications.
  • Prepare and maintain employment records for hiring, termination, leaves, transfers, and promotions using human resources management system software.
  • Support pre-employment activities and manage new employee onboarding and orientation.
  • Respond to employment-related questions from applicants, employees, and supervisors, referring complex or sensitive issues to the appropriate team members.
  • Complete offboarding activities.
  • Produce required report preparation.
  • Provide transactional and administrative support to leaders and employees.
  • Maintain comp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ws and recommended best practices by reviewing policies and practices.
  • Organize and introduce internal training.
  • Support employees with benefits and payroll-related questions and inquiries.
  • Triage HR issues and reach out to relevant team members for additional assistance as needed.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in HR Management, Business Administration, or a related field; equivalent experience will be considered.
  • Minimum 2 years of experience with HR processes.
  • Demonstrated experience using the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Communications skills to interact effectively with employees at all levels and with external customers.
  • Ability to work through frequent interruptions and changes in priorities.
  • Experience with HRIS and enterprise software.
  • Certified in Development Dimensions International (DDI) or willing to obtain DDI certification to support and facilitate training initiatives.
